The economic confidence index fell to 94.0 in June from 94.8 in May. The score was forecast to rise to 95.1.
The industrial confidence index posted -12.0 in June, down from -10.4 a month ago. The reading was seen at -9.9.
Likewise, the consumer confidence indicator dropped to -15.3, in line with the flash estimate, from -15.1 in May.
By contrast, the services sentiment index rose to 2.9 in June from 1.8 in March. The expected reading was 1.6.
Confidence among retailers weakened in June with the index falling to -7.5 from -7.2. Meanwhile, the contractors' sentiment index rose to -2.8 from -3.5.
